2005 Cabernet Sauvignon Monte Rosso Vineyard
Monte Rosso Vineyard is one of the oldest and most celebrated vineyards in California. The name aptly describes the site: beautiful red volcanic soils rise to 1200 feet atop the so ... moreuthwest side of the Mayacamas Mountains. Difficult mountain growing conditions produce Cabernet Sauvignon grapes that make wines of incredible depth and concentration. Seductive spicy blackberry, floral and licorice flavors lead to a wine both rich in flavor yet finely balanced and elegantly styled. Only 480 cases produced.

2006 Syrah Lovall Hills Vineyard
Lovall Hills Vineyard is located in the southern foothills of the Mayacamas Mountain Range, directly above the Carneros District. With its close proximity to San Pablo Bay and San ... moreFrancisco Bay, Lovall Hills is considered to be a cool climate Syrah site. The vineyard is planted to Syrah Clone 174, which often receives the highest ratings in Hermitage tastings. The wine is deeply colored, with aromas of blueberries and violets, and has mouthwatering layers of plum, white pepper and roasted nuts. Only 140 cases produced.

2006 Zinfandel/Petite Sirah Taylor Mountain Vineyard & Elder Vineyard
Taylor Mountain Vineyard is nestled just below the saddle-shaped peak of Taylor Mountain, as depicted on the front label painting by well-known Sonoma Valley artist Michael Holland ... more. When John Shakleford Taylor settled in Sonoma Valley in 1853, his land holdings were the largest under one name in all of Sonoma County. On his most prized land he planted Zinfandel and Mission grapes. The Watkins Family has farmed Zinfandel on this breathtaking property since 1979, and we have found that the dark fruit and spicy flavors of Petite Sirah blend perfectly with the boysenberry jam and pepper components of Zinfandel. Elder Vineyard in Dry Creek Valley is carefully tended by Vineyard Micromanagement.
These low-yielding Zinfandel and Petite Sirah vines produce a concentrated and complex wine that is a great example of hillside-grown Zinfandel. The wine has humongous fruit yet perfectly balanced acidity and alcohol. It pairs well with spicier, saltier dishes such as paella with peppered chicken and spicy sausage or baby back ribs.
